About QCEQPX

CREF Equity Index Account R2 is a variable annuity investment option designed to track the performance of the broad U.S. equity market. Managed by TIAA-CREF Investment Management LLC, this account employs a passive investment strategy, aiming to closely mirror the returns of the Russell 3000 Index—a benchmark representing approximately 98% of the investable U.S. stock market. The account holds a diversified portfolio encompassing large-, mid-, and small-cap companies across various sectors, including significant allocations to information technology, financials, health care, and consumer discretionary industries. Its structure enables exposure to growth and value stocks across the market capitalization spectrum, providing participants with market-wide equity diversification. A key feature of the account is its ability to convert participant accumulations into lifetime income, which aligns with its role in retirement planning for institutions and individuals. As a passively managed annuity account, it seeks long-term capital appreciation consistent with the overall U.S. equity market, while maintaining a low expense ratio and turnover rate, making it a cost-effective option for participants seeking broad market exposure and retirement-focused strategies.
